Checking in on Concacaf World Cup qualifying

The September 2025 worldwide window is upon us and it’s time to start out eager about who will e-book their locations this fall for the 2026 FIFA World Cup. At present, 10 groups have certified alongside co-hosts Canada, Mexico, and the US. We now see who will fill out the remainder of the 48 spots in subsequent summer season’s match.

Concacaf’s World Cup qualifying feels as open because it has been in a really very long time. That could possibly be as a result of the US, Mexico, and Canada have already certified as co-hosts and aren’t taking part in qualifying matches. Some groups are in all probability excited on the prospect of getting a crack at World Cup qualifying with out a type of groups coming alongside to spoil their plans. Additionally, earlier than this World Cup, Concacaf was capped at 3 direct locations, with one group going to an inter-confederation playoff. Now, it’s a complete of 6 groups, with two headed to the inter-confederation playoffs. With the host nations taking over three of these spots, that also leaves a large open area to compete for the opposite three locations.

The World Cup qualifying area that started in March 2024 with 32 groups has been narrowed to 12. These 12 groups will compete in 3 teams, and the three group winners will earn Concacaf’s closing spots within the 2026 World Cup. The most effective two group runners-up will transfer on to compete within the inter-confederation playoffs, as Concacaf is the one confederation that may ship two groups to the playoff. In whole, Concacaf might have as many as eight groups within the area of 48 at a World Cup happening throughout North America.

The three teams for Concacaf’s Third Spherical of World Cup qualifying:

A – Panama, El Salvador, Guatemala, Suriname

B – Jamaica, Curaçao, Trinidad & Tobago, Bermuda

C – Costa Rica, Honduras, Haiti, Nicaragua
